🌱How to Make Delicious Tea: Traditional Japanese Tea Recipes🌱
Sencha - Vibrant Green Tea [Using Slightly Hot Water]
Get high quality Japanese Sencha in our store
Ingredients:
- Sencha Tea Leaves: 2 teaspoons (about 4g)
- Water: 6.8 fl oz (200ml)
- Teapot and Teacup
Steps:
1. Place 2 teaspoons (about 4g) of sencha tea leaves in the teapot.
2. Heat water to around 176°F (80°C).
3. Pour the hot water into the teapot and then immediately transfer it to a teacup to adjust the temperature.
4. Pour the cooled-down water from the teacup back into the teapot.
5. Gradually pour the water from the teapot into the teacup, allowing the tea to steep.
6. Steep for 60 to 90 seconds.
7. Carefully pour the tea from the teapot into the teacup, making sure to squeeze out every last drop.
8. For regular sencha, you can directly pour hot water from the kettle into the teapot.
Pro Tips:
For higher-grade sencha, use a lower water temperature (around 158°F or 70°C) to bring out more umami flavors.
For regular sencha, a water temperature between 176°F to 194°F (80°C to 90°C) works well.
🌱Deep-Steamed Sencha - Rich and Aromatic Green Tea [Shorter Steeping Time]🌱
Ingredients:
- Deep-Steamed Sencha Tea Leaves: About 2 teaspoons (about 4g)
- Water: 6.8 fl oz (200ml)
- Teapot and Teacup
Steps:
1. Place about 2 teaspoons (about 4g) of deep-steamed sencha tea leaves in the teapot.
2. Allow the boiled water to cool slightly, around 158°F (70°C).
3. Pour the cooled water into the teapot.
4. Steep the tea for about 30 seconds.
5. Gradually pour the steeped tea from the teapot into the teacup.
6. Squeeze out the last drops of tea and enjoy the rich aroma and flavor.
🌱Gyokuro - Premium Shade-Grown Green Tea [Slow Infusion at Low Temperature]🌱
Ingredients:
- Gyokuro Tea Leaves: 3 teaspoons (about 6g)
- Water: 6.8 fl oz (200ml)
- Teacup, Teapot, and Another Teacup
Steps:
1. Pour hot water into the teacup and then transfer it to the teapot to warm it up.
2. Prepare the Gyokuro tea leaves (about 6g).
3. Heat the water to around 176°F (80°C).
4. Pour the warm water from the teapot into another teacup.
5. Transfer the water from the other teacup to the kyusu (teapot), then transfer it again to another teacup for cooling.
6. Place the Gyokuro tea leaves in the kyusu.
7. Pour the cooled-down water from the other teacup into the kyusu.
8. Steep the tea for 2 minutes.
9. Carefully pour the tea into the teacup, making sure to squeeze out every drop.

----- INSTRUCTIONS & PRODUCT CARE -----
How to; Soak the prongs in cold water for a few minutes before each use, inspect the whisk and remove any broken prongs, add your favorite matcha powder then add hot water approximately 175f and whisk briskly in an “M” shape until frothy.
Clean; wash under cold water, Gently rub the prongs to remove powder, Pat dry then air dry.
Store; we recommend to keep it on a stand, If in container then keep in upright position and make sure it’s 100% dry, and don’t close the lid tightly.
The shape of the whisk will change over time. The knot will open and straighten after each use this is expected, if using daily then replace it every few months.Sale -

FAQsWhat kind of tea is good for your immune system?
There are many different types of herbal teas that are good for boosting your immune system. Tea has played a large role in herbal healing among Asian cultures for centuries, with certain brews such as green tea providing more associated health benefits than others. One of the most popular teas for improving immune function is green tea, as it contains flavonoids that can help to fight off illnesses. Green tea also contains a powerful antioxidant called catechin that helps to protect your body’s cells from damage.
Other teas that are beneficial for your immune system include chamomile, rooibos, peppermint, ginger, and hibiscus.

Tea is known for helping to boost the immune system. In particular herbal teas are loaded with powerful antioxidants that can help to fight off infections and illnesses. More specifically, tea contains polyphenols, potent plant compounds that actively help to prevent or delay oxidative stress and damage caused by free radicals.
The immune-boosting properties of tea are dependent on the variety of tea that you drink and how it is cultivated.

While both herbal and green tea offers amazing health benefits, the latter has the edge when it comes to boosting your immune system. Green tea is loaded with disease-fighting antioxidants such as epigallocatechin gallate (EGCG), which is known for its ability to reduce inflammation and enhance your immunity levels.
Other compounds found in green tea are also said to have antiviral properties which provide further protection against illness and infection - perfect for the colder seasons. -
